NFL footballs are the largest on the market. College, or NCA...Levels of College Baseball Umpires Division I (D1) Umpires. Umpires at the D1 level officiate the most competitive games in college baseball, including high-profile series in major conferences and the NCAA Division I Baseball Championship. These umpires receive the highest compensation, with game fees typically ranging from $250 to $400. National Association of Sports Officials (NASO ...The college level isn’t a place for umpires to be learning on the spot. You’ll likely have to take a written NCAA rules test and on-field mechanics test. Get recommended by umpires who already work in the conference or association where you’re trying to get hired. Some associations require two or three recommendations. Attend umpire clinics.How much does a Baseball Umpire make in Georgia? Salaries for minor league umpires are modest. A new umpire usually starts at the Class A short-season leagues and is paid $2,000 to $2,300 per month during the regular season. The next step is the full-season class A level, where the pay is $2,100 to $2,600 per month.

Filter. ketu 7th housegateway mall ne Minor league umpires make as little as $2,000 a month to the more advanced earning as much as $3,900 a month. According to the Bleacher Report, umpires also get $66 a day per diem. That is to cover lodging, food, and other expenses. Like players, when lodging is required, most umpires bunk together to save money.How much do MLB umpires get paid? The starting salary for an MLB umpire is $150,000.
